Browse our complete guide to all Game of Thrones books in order. A Song of Ice and Fire is a series of epic fantasy novels by the American novelist and screenwriter George R. R. Martin. He began the first volume of the series, A Game of Thrones, in 1991, and it was published in 1996.

A Game of Thrones begins the story of A Song of Ice and Fire series. We are thrown into the fictional world of the anecdotal Seven Kingdoms of Westeros. A Game of Thrones narrates the brutal dynastic battles among the domainโ€™s respectable families, in order to gain control of the Iron Throne.
